What Is a Floor Reaction (Ground Reaction) AFO?
A GRAFO functions as a strut between the foot and knee, leveraging ground reaction force (GRF) to create an extension moment at the knee during stance phase. This helps minimize knee hyperextension and supports smoother gait patterns.
Conditions That Benefit from a Floor Reaction or Ground Reaction AFO
- Quadriceps weakness or instability
- Excessive ankle dorsiflexion or foot drop
- Neurological conditions such as cerebral palsy, multiple sclerosis, stroke, Guillain‑Barré syndrome, or motor neuron disease

Benefits of Floor Reaction or Ground Reaction AFO Use
- Enhances knee stability during walking and standing
- Reduces risk of falls and improves confidence
- Redistributes weight effectively for smoother, safer mobility
